Soil incorporation is a technique primarily utilized for applications involving soil-applied herbicides. This method enhances the efficacy of these herbicides by ensuring that the active ingredients are mixed into the soil profile, which facilitates better uptake by target plants while minimizing the potential for off-target effects.

When herbicides are incorporated into the soil, they can interact with the target plants through their root systems, improving absorption and therefore enhancing their effectiveness against undesirable vegetation. This method also helps in reducing vaporization or runoff, providing a more controlled and focused application.

In contrast, other types of applications like foliar sprays or liquid insecticides are designed to be applied directly onto plant surfaces, where they act on the leaves or stems rather than needing soil contact. Granular herbicides may sometimes be spread on the surface but do not necessarily require incorporation into the soil to be effective, as their formulation can allow for efficacy without deep soil interaction. Therefore, soil incorporation is most relevant and beneficial in the context of soil-applied herbicide applications.
